Making Graphs in Excel

The last class we had Mr. Case showed us how to make graphs in Microsoft Excel. It's really simple and very easy to use. First you need to create a series and data. Then you select it and click on the chart wizard. This takes you a step-by-step process that you can use to make different types of graphs. It guides you through the parts of the graph. After you create your graph you can personalize in almost any way. You can change titles, colors, sizes and the position of everything on the graph. If you update your data, then so does your graph.
